The Food and Drug
Administration (FDA) today seized gutka worth Rs seven lakh, while it was being illegally transported into Mumbai.
The pick-up van, which was transporting the banned substance into Mumbai from Bangalore, was intercepted at Vashi in Navi Mumbai and about 1,000 pouches of gutka worth Rs 7.19 lakh were seized, FDA officials said.

Driver of the vehicle, identified as Shadab Mohin Shaikh from Bangalore, was arrested, they said.
The offence was registered at Vashi police station under the Food Safety & Standards (Prohibition & Restriction on Sale) Regulations, 2011, police said.
The state government has banned the manufacturing, storage, distribution as well as sale of gutka and paan masala.
